  • Title

    Consensus of multi-agent systems with time-varying delay

  • Abstract
    This paper provides consensus analysis for networked continuous-time multi-agent systems via sampled control. The sampled control protocol is induced from a continuous-time consensus protocol by using periodic sampling technology and zero-order hold circuit. Meanwhile, time-varying delay that can be both smaller and larger than the sampling interval is taken into account. Based on graph theory and stability theory, a sufficient condition is proposed to guarantee the consensus achievement under the condition that communication channels suffer from time-varying delay. The main contribution of this paper is to provide a valid distributed consensus algorithm that explicitly describes which state information may be received in the concerning sampling interval. The results are illustrated by some simulations.
